Elmira Jackals Receive Pair from Binghamton
January 2, 2013 - ECHL (ECHL)
Elmira Jackals News Release
ELMIRA, N.Y. - January 2, 2013 - The Elmira Jackals announced today that they have received a pair of players from their affiliates. The Ottawa Senators of the National Hockey League have reassigned Darren Kramer to Elmira from the American Hockey League's Binghamton Senators, and Danny New has been loaned to the Jackals by Binghamton.
Kramer, a rookie forward, has logged five points (3G, 2A) in eight games with the Jackals. The 21-year-old native of Peace River, Alberta, had a four-game point streak (3G1A) from the night of his Jackals debut on November 7 to November 14. Kramer has been out of the lineup since sustaining an injury on November 30 vs. Wheeling. A sixth round draft pick (#156 overall) of Ottawa in the 2011 NHL Entry Draft, Kramer made his pro debut with the Binghamton Senators on October 21 at Hershey.
New, a rookie defenseman, has nine points (1G, 8A) in 17 games with the Jackals and is their top-scoring first year player. The former Providence College blueliner has missed Elmira's last 13 games after suffering an injury on December 1 at Trenton. Last spring New logged a pair of games with the AHL's Springfield Falcons on an Amateur Tryout after finishing his collegiate career and notched three points (1G, 2A), but he has yet to suit up for Binghamton.
